问小白 wenxiaobai
资讯
历史
科技
环境与自然
成长
游戏
财经
文学与艺术
美食
健康
家居
文化
情感
汽车
三农
军事
旅行
运动
教育
生活
星座命理

Excel单元格比值怎么求

创作时间:
作者:
@小白创作中心

Excel单元格比值怎么求

引用
1
来源
1.
https://docs.pingcode.com/baike/4907039

求Excel单元格比值的方法有多种,包括直接计算、使用公式和函数、以及创建数据透视表等。在具体操作中,直接计算是最简单的方法,但在数据量较大的情况下,使用公式和函数显得更为高效和灵活。本文将详细介绍如何使用这些方法计算Excel单元格的比值,并结合实际案例进行说明。

一、直接计算比值

直接计算比值的方法非常简单,只需在Excel单元格中输入除法公式即可。

1.1、输入公式

要计算两个单元格的比值,首先在目标单元格中输入等号(=),然后选中第一个单元格,输入除号(/),接着选中第二个单元格,最后按回车键即可。例如,如果要计算A1和B1单元格的比值,可以在C1单元格中输入公式

=A1/B1

1.2、批量计算

如果需要计算多个单元格的比值,可以将公式向下拖动。例如,如果要计算A列和B列多个单元格的比值,可以在C1单元格中输入公式

=A1/B1

,然后将C1单元格的填充柄向下拖动到所需的行数。

二、使用公式和函数

在数据量较大的情况下,使用公式和函数能够更高效地计算比值,并且可以实现更复杂的运算。

2.1、使用除法公式

使用除法公式是最基本的计算比值的方法。除法公式的格式为

=A1/B1

,其中A1和B1是两个需要计算比值的单元格。

2.2、使用SUM函数

在某些情况下,可能需要计算多个单元格的比值,这时可以使用SUM函数。例如,如果要计算A列和B列多个单元格的比值,可以在目标单元格中输入公式

=SUM(A1:A10)/SUM(B1:B10)

,这样就可以得到A列和B列多个单元格的比值。

2.3、使用AVERAGE函数

如果需要计算多个单元格的平均比值,可以使用AVERAGE函数。例如,如果要计算A列和B列多个单元格的平均比值,可以在目标单元格中输入公式

=AVERAGE(A1:A10)/AVERAGE(B1:B10)

三、创建数据透视表

在处理大量数据时,创建数据透视表可以帮助我们更方便地计算比值。

3.1、创建数据透视表

首先,选中需要创建数据透视表的数据区域,然后点击“插入”菜单中的“数据透视表”选项。在弹出的对话框中选择数据透视表的放置位置,然后点击“确定”按钮。

3.2、添加字段

在数据透视表中添加需要计算比值的字段。例如,如果要计算销售额和成本的比值,可以将“销售额”字段和“成本”字段拖动到数据透视表的“值”区域。

3.3、计算比值

在数据透视表中计算比值,可以使用“计算字段”功能。首先,点击数据透视表工具中的“分析”选项卡,然后点击“字段、项目和集合”按钮,选择“计算字段”选项。在弹出的对话框中输入字段名称,并输入计算比值的公式,例如

=销售额/成本

,最后点击“确定”按钮即可。

四、使用其他函数和技巧

除了上述方法外,Excel还提供了许多其他函数和技巧,可以帮助我们更高效地计算比值。

4.1、使用IF函数处理特殊情况

在计算比值时,可能会遇到除数为零的情况,这时可以使用IF函数进行处理。例如,可以使用公式

=IF(B1=0, "除数为零", A1/B1)

来避免除数为零的错误。

4.2、使用ROUND函数进行四舍五入

在计算比值时,结果可能会有很多小数位,这时可以使用ROUND函数进行四舍五入。例如,可以使用公式

=ROUND(A1/B1, 2)

来将结果保留两位小数。

4.3、使用格式设置调整显示效果

在计算比值后,可以使用格式设置来调整结果的显示效果。例如,可以将结果设置为百分比形式,或者调整小数位数。具体操作是选中目标单元格,右键选择“设置单元格格式”,然后在弹出的对话框中进行相应的设置。

五、实际案例分析

为了更好地理解上述方法的应用,下面通过一个实际案例进行详细说明。

5.1、案例背景

假设我们有一份销售数据,包括每个产品的销售额和成本,现需要计算每个产品的利润率(销售额与成本的比值)。

5.2、数据准备

首先,将销售数据输入Excel表格中,包括产品名称、销售额和成本。例如:

产品名称 销售额 成本
产品A 1000 800
产品B 1500 1200
产品C 2000 1800

5.3、计算比值

在目标单元格中输入除法公式,例如在D2单元格中输入公式

=B2/C2

,然后将公式向下拖动到D4单元格,计算出每个产品的利润率。

5.4、处理特殊情况

在实际操作中,可能会遇到某些产品的成本为零的情况,这时可以使用IF函数进行处理。例如,可以在D2单元格中输入公式

=IF(C2=0, "除数为零", B2/C2)

,然后将公式向下拖动到D4单元格。

5.5、调整显示效果

为了更直观地显示利润率,可以将结果设置为百分比形式。选中D列,右键选择“设置单元格格式”,在弹出的对话框中选择“百分比”选项,并设置小数位数。例如,可以将小数位数设置为2位。

5.6、总结和优化

通过上述步骤,我们可以计算出每个产品的利润率,并对结果进行格式设置。在实际操作中,可以根据具体需求选择不同的方法和技巧,以提高计算效率和结果的准确性。

六、进阶技巧和应用

除了基本的计算方法,Excel还提供了许多进阶技巧和应用,可以帮助我们更高效地处理复杂的比值计算。

6.1、使用数组公式

在某些情况下,可能需要同时计算多个单元格的比值,这时可以使用数组公式。例如,如果要计算A列和B列多个单元格的比值,可以在目标单元格中输入公式

=A1:A10/B1:B10

,然后按下Ctrl+Shift+Enter键,Excel会自动将其转换为数组公式。

6.2、使用自定义函数

如果需要进行复杂的比值计算,可以使用VBA创建自定义函数。例如,可以编写一个自定义函数来计算两个单元格的比值,并处理除数为零的情况。


Function CalculateRatio(numerator As Double, denominator As Double) As Variant  

    If denominator = 0 Then  
        CalculateRatio = "除数为零"  
    Else  
        CalculateRatio = numerator / denominator  
    End If  
End Function  

在Excel中使用该自定义函数时,可以输入公式

=CalculateRatio(A1, B1)

6.3、使用数据验证和条件格式

为了确保数据的准确性和一致性,可以使用数据验证和条件格式。例如,可以设置数据验证规则,确保输入的成本不为零;或者使用条件格式,高亮显示某些特定条件下的比值结果。

6.4、结合其他Excel功能

在实际应用中,计算比值往往只是数据分析的一部分,可以结合其他Excel功能进行综合分析。例如,可以使用图表功能将比值结果可视化,或者使用筛选和排序功能对比值进行分析和处理。

6.5、使用插件和扩展工具

除了Excel内置的功能外,还可以使用一些插件和扩展工具,进一步提升比值计算的效率和灵活性。例如,Power Query和Power Pivot是Excel中的强大数据处理工具,可以帮助我们高效地处理和分析大量数据。

七、常见问题和解决方案

在使用Excel计算单元格比值的过程中,可能会遇到一些常见问题,下面列出了一些常见问题及其解决方案。

7.1、除数为零

除数为零是计算比值时常见的问题,可以使用IF函数进行处理。例如,可以使用公式

=IF(B1=0, "除数为零", A1/B1)

来避免除数为零的错误。

7.2、结果显示为错误值

在某些情况下,计算比值的结果可能会显示为错误值(如#DIV/0!)。这通常是由于输入数据不正确或公式错误造成的。可以检查输入数据和公式,确保其正确无误。

7.3、数据格式问题

数据格式问题可能会影响比值计算的结果。例如,如果输入的数据包含文本或特殊字符,可能会导致计算错误。可以使用数据验证和清理工具,确保输入数据的格式正确。

7.4、计算精度问题

在进行比值计算时,可能会遇到计算精度问题。例如,结果可能会有很多小数位,导致显示不美观。可以使用ROUND函数进行四舍五入,或调整单元格格式,控制小数位数。

7.5、大数据处理性能问题

在处理大量数据时,计算比值可能会导致Excel运行缓慢。可以使用数据透视表、数组公式或Power Query等工具,提高计算效率和性能。

八、总结

通过本文的详细介绍,我们了解了如何在Excel中计算单元格比值的多种方法和技巧,包括直接计算、使用公式和函数、创建数据透视表、使用进阶技巧等。无论是简单的比值计算,还是复杂的数据分析,Excel都提供了丰富的功能和工具,帮助我们高效地处理和分析数据。希望本文能够帮助读者掌握Excel比值计算的技巧,并在实际工作中灵活应用。

© 2023 北京元石科技有限公司 ◎ 京公网安备 11010802042949号